A fascinating transformation
Witnessing the development of a chicken embryo read more is like observing a miniature miracle. Within the protective confines of the eggshell, a complex sequence of events unfolds, transforming a single cell into a vibrant, feathered creature. This remarkable journey begins with fertilization, where the sperm and egg unite to form a zygote, the very first stage of embryonic development.
As days transpire, the zygote undergoes rapid cell division, forming a ball of cells known as the blastula. This initial structure soon differentiates into three distinct layers: the ectoderm, mesoderm, and endoderm. Each layer will eventually give rise to specific organs within the developing chick.
Significant milestones include the formation of the heart, the nervous system, and the initial limbs. The embryo grows rapidly, burrowing into the yolk sac for nourishment. The development of the feathers marks a significant turning point in the transformation.
- Ultimately, after approximately 21 days of incubation, the chick emerges from the eggshell, ready to embark on its life outside the warm and protective environment of the egg.
